Cantwell, William Frederick was born on June 10, 1924 in Kenosha, Wisconsin, United States. Son of John Henry and Ella Marie (Tanck) Cantwell.
Bachelor of Electrical Engineering, Marquette University, 1949.
Assistant to welding engineer, Simmons Company, Kenosha, 1949-1951; engineer plant engineering department, American Motors Corporation, Kenosha, 1951-1956; electrical engineer electric drives division, Eaton Corporation, Kenosha, 1957-1991. President Boston T. Corporation, Kenosha, since 1981.
Member, vice chairman Somers (Wisconsin) Plan Commission, 1971-1981. Supervisor #2 Somers Town Board, since 1991. Member, president St. Joseph High School Home and School Association, Kenosha, 1977-1987.
Member Kenosha County Republican Committee, since 1981, member executive board, 1985-1987. Active Holiday Folk Fair, Milwaukee, since 1980. Republican candidate 64th Assembly District, Wisconsin State Legislature, 1993.
With Army of the United States, 1943-1946, European Theatre of Operations. Member Kenosha Board Realtors, Marquette University Engineering Alumni Association (board directors 1965-1968), Veterans of Foreign Wars (life), American Mensa Ltd., Serra International (vice president 1984-1985, president 1992-1993, 93—), Knights of Columbus (4th degree, grand knight 1951-1952, faithful navigator 1956-1958).
Married Beverly Ann Danner, May 25, 1963. Children: William Joseph, Paul John, Laura Marie, Kevin Ronald, David Alexander.
